What is medical spa and what are the most trending medical spa services?


Posted December 11, 2019 by kusum21

The Global Medical Spa Market size is expected to reach $23.4 billion by 2025, rising at a market growth of 12.3% CAGR during the forecast period.

 
Medical Spas (MedSpas) is one of medicine's most exciting and fast-growing areas. In a relaxing environment, MedSpas provide medical-grade aesthetic procedures. Such treatments may include upper-face wrinkle injections, sun damage repair laser therapies, facial volume loss fillers, acne therapy, laser hair removal, and facials and peels of a medical nature. MedSpas can sell skincare products of therapeutic value that can further improve the benefits of the procedures they deliver.

What does a Medical Spa offer?

Medical spas are a unique combination of medicine and cosmetics that provide premium beauty treatments in a relaxing and calming setting, all of which are prescribed and supervised medically. Such medical spas are also recognized as MedSpas. Different treatments like Botox injections, acne therapy, anti-wrinkle, and fine line reduction therapies, fillers and the latest laser procedures are carried out here.

Types of medical spa services

1. Facial Treatment

In the office of a cosmetic surgeon, a natural facial is typically performed and uses medical-grade materials and equipment. Medical facials are customized to the needs of your skin and usually follow the same steps as a facial spa— cleaning, exfoliating, removing, and moisturizing — but more intensively. Certain common medical facial components may include dermaplaning, which uses a surgical knife to remove the skin's top layer, or microcurrent, ultrasound, and radio waves to firm and raise the skin.

2. Body Shaping & Contouring

Body contouring, or body sculpting, relates to surgical procedures that enhance the skin and tissue appearance following significant weight loss. Body contouring operations may include abdominoplasty (tummy tuck), panniculectomy (removal of excess skin in the lower abdominal area), liposuction and excisional body lifts like lower body raise, arm lift (Brachioplasty), inner thigh lift or buttock augmentation. Significant weight loss associated with changes in diet, bariatric surgery or postpregnancy frequently leave the skin loose. Body contouring techniques will help fine-tune the shape of your new body.

3. Scar Revision

Scar revision is a procedure to improve the appearance of wounds or to reduce them. It also restores function and corrects changes in the skin (disfigurement) caused by injury, wound, slow healing, or any earlier surgery. Scar tissue forms after an injury (such as an accident) or surgery as the skin heals. Depending on the degree of the surgery, it is possible to perform scar revision when conscious (local anesthesia), unconscious (sedated), or deep asleep and pain-free (general anesthesia). Scar repair is a procedure that enhances the appearance of one or more wounds. Revision of the scar may also help to correct or fix a painful scar.

4. Tattoo Removal

Permanence is the main characteristic that distinguishes a tattoo. Nevertheless, beauty tastes also change over the years, and in the future, the image or words that have been carved with such certainty into our skin can become a source of embarrassment.
In addition, tattoos can hamper the accomplishment of one's career goals, as many employers have pointed to visible ink as being unacceptable in the hiring process, or as a possible hindrance to a promotion being achieved. Past methods for removing tattoos were both inefficient and painful, often permanently damaging the skin of the person. Luckily, tattoo removal techniques have improved dramatically over the past few years and now use innovative laser technology to de-ink patients who want their tattoos removed safely and comfortably.
